Abstract EN

The Harmony Search (HS) method is an emerging metaheuristic optimization algorithm, which has been employed to cope with numerous challenging tasks during the past decade.

In this paper, the essential theory and applications of the HS algorithm are first described and reviewed.

Several typical variants of the original HS are next briefly explained.

As an example of case study, a modified HS method inspired by the idea of Pareto-dominance-based ranking is also presented.

It is further applied to handle a practical wind generator optimal design problem.
